Remembrance Day, also known as Armistice Day or Veterans Day in some countries, is a memorial day observed on November 11th every year to honour armed forces members who lost their lives in the line of duty during times of war. The day serves not only as an opportunity for people to reflect on the sacrifices made by military personnel and to show gratitude for their service, but also for charities within the sector to raise valuable donations for causes that impact this community.

Things To Consider For Remembrance Day

When organising a Remembrance Day fundraiser, it’s important to ensure that the funds raised are directed to reputable veterans’ charities or organizations that provide support and assistance to veterans and their families. Some other factors that should be considered are as follows:

Purpose and Goal: Clearly define the purpose of your fundraiser and set specific fundraising goals. If available, be sure to use insights from previous fundraisers to inform your new goals.

Transparency: Be transparent about how the funds will be used and where they will be directed. People are more likely to donate when they know their contributions are going to a reputable cause.

Community Involvement: Engage with the local community, veterans and their families to build support for your fundraising efforts. Seek their input and participation.

Cultural Sensitivity: Be mindful of the diverse backgrounds and experiences of veterans and their families. Ensure that your fundraising efforts are inclusive and respectful of different perspectives.

Givergy’s Fundraising Ideas For Remembrance Day 2023

Here are some of our top ideas for raising money in honour of Remembrance Day 2023:

  1. Themed Silent Auction

A silent auction is a great tool to use when you want to raise money in honour of an occasion but not take away from the meaning of the day. Auction lots can be specially selected for their links to the occasion to further anchor the message of remembrance. This could include artificial and real poppy flowers, themed artwork, experiences, and donated souvenirs.

  1. Remembrance Dinner

Hosting a fundraising dinner with guest speakers, veterans or their families to share stories and experiences is another brilliant way to raise money for associated causes. Money can be raised through event ticketing and the integration of other fundraising methods that would suit the occasion, such as a live auction or prize draw/promotional contest.

  1. Veterans Art Exhibition

Host an art exhibition featuring the work of veterans or local artists. You can sell the artwork, with the proceeds going to veterans’ causes. This is also a brilliant idea if you want to integrate storytelling into the campaign as each lot can be outlined with a story about the person and/or inspiration behind the work.   1. Remembrance Day Ceremony Donations

If your community hosts a Remembrance Day ceremony, encourage attendees to make voluntary donations during the event. You will be surprised at how much this method can raise.
